 Biography :

Sambamurthys research aims to understand the basis of neurodeneration in age-related neurodegenerative diseases. We are using multiple approaches in several disease models to systematically uncover the common pathways in neurodegeneration and to identify methods to prevent or treat the process. A key focus on the lab has been Alzheimer’s disease (AD). In this disease, there is a characteristic deposition of the 42-residue amyloid β protein (Aβ42) demonstrating the failure of protein homeostasis in the brain.  Similar protein accumulation is characteristic of a number of other degenerative diseases in the CNS such as age-related macular degeneration (ARMD) as well as somatic tissues as in islet amyloid. The general assumption has been that the neurodegeneration is caused by specific toxicity of the accumulated protein aggregates.  Interestingly cholesterol has been identified as a risk factor in AD and also in ARMD. Both diseases show extracellular deposits of amyloid. Our studies are evaluating the role of amyloid and the secretases in AD as well as retinal generation to understand common mechanisms of degeneration. We hope and expect that the detailed evaluation of the common pathways of degeneration in AD and forms of retinal degeneration will identify ways to prevent and treat these devastating diseases.

Jack C. de la Torre
Professor of Psychology (Adjunct)
Department of Psychology
University of Texas
USA

 Biography :

Dr. Jack de la Torre is a leading authority in the field of Alzheimers disease (AD). In 1993, he first advanced the concept of AD as a vascular disorder with neurodegenerative consequences in a series of papers that culminated in the CATCH (critically-attained threshold of cerebral hypoperfusion) vascular hypothesis of AD. The vascular hypothesis of AD had a profound impact and influence on research studies involving epidemiology, neuroimaging, neuropathology and therapeutics that continue to clarify the pathophysiology and pathogenesis of Alzheimer dementia. Dr. de la Torre has edited 7 major volumes on the subject of vascular factors in AD and published a substantial number of papers on neurodegeneration, neuropathology and CNS trauma. He has held professorial appointments in the Departments of Neurosurgery at the University of Chicago, Northwestern University, University of Ottawa, and in Pathology at Case Western Reserve University. Dr. de la Torre continues his active research on Alzheimers disease as a Senior Scientist at the Banner Sun Health Research Institute in Arizona.

 Biography :

Dr. Nelson is an experimental neuropathologist whose research focuses upon the molecular neurochemistry of the human brain in health and in neurodegenerative disease particularly in the context of RNA biology. The study of small regulatory RNAs is a relatively new and unexplored research field with much potential. Dr. Nelson work has focused upon the predominant small regulatory RNA subtype in humans and in all animals, which are termed microRNAs miRNAs. MiRNAs subserve fundamental biological functions in all animals studied. He invented new techniques to analyze and manipulate these small molecules, and studies how miRNA biology is altered in neurodegenerative diseases. Dr. Nelson seeks both to understand how miRNAs contribute to disease pathogenesis, and to explore how specially designed RNAs may be applied for therapeutic strategies.
